Apple Releases Security Update for Xcode Original release date: June 13, 2018 Apple has released a security update to address vulnerabilities in Xcode. An attacker could exploit one of these vulnerabilities to take control of an affected system.
NCCIC encourages users and administrators to review Apple’s security page for Xcode 9.4.1 and apply the necessary update.
